Output 591c23b14f18e290ef25effe7ea9167455074f7ae52eaffba75e7bee98c7b1c6:2

value
144861
script pubkey
OP_0 OP_PUSHBYTES_20 ecbc2f9af85662af8e3e265a8afbb33745c0809b
address
bc1qaj7zlxhc2e32lr37yedg47anxazupqymlf2qf6
transaction
591c23b14f18e290ef25effe7ea9167455074f7ae52eaffba75e7bee98c7b1c6